> I installed RedHatLinux7.1 to study Apache with an orb in my school.
> I had openssl.rpm ,but I installed openssl-0.9.6c from www.openssl.org with 
> ncftp.
> 
> I know how to uninstall rpm files(rpm -e ),but I donnt know how to uninstall
> openssl from ftp site.
> 
> I use
> #find /* -name "openssl*"
> 
> There is many files for openssl everywhere.

If you did not modify the default installation paths, all of the source files
are in the source directory and all of the installed files are under
/usr/local/ssl. Remove /usr/local/ssl (and the source files) and you
are done.
